## Canary gates, quick version

Welcome aboard! When you ship Bramblecart, the canary controller watches the new pods for a bake period and only promotes if the gates stay green. Don't override gates manually unless an incident commander says so — skipped gates are how we got last spring's rollback mess. If a gate flaps, check the dashboard first, then ping the deploy channel. The gate settings currently in effect are these:

settings of fahag-haduf:
[ulaox]
port = 8443
region = south-2
host = ulaox.lumiccorp.internal
timeout_ms = 500
retries = 8

## Changed defaults

Heads up: the Ledgerline tax-rate lookup cache now defaults to a 15-minute TTL instead of 24 hours. Turns out rates in the Veldt County sandbox were going stale mid-demo, which was embarrassing. Eviction is now LRU rather than FIFO, and the cache warms on boot. If you're reviewing, check that nothing hardcodes the old TTL. The new defaults land as follows.

deployment values, bajop-taweg:
holwyn:
  log_level: debug
  metrics_host: metrics.holwyn.zemvarsys.internal
  pool_size: 32

# DeltaLens Environments

DeltaLens is our diff viewer tuned for oversized files (multi-gigabyte dumps, generated bundles). It runs in three environments: sandbox, staging, and prod. Sandbox resets nightly and is safe for destructive testing. Staging mirrors prod data with a one-hour lag, so reviewers should validate rendering behaviour there before approving changes to the chunking pipeline. Prod deploys go out Tuesdays only. Each environment reads the same schema; values differ per tier, as shown below.

config for bahop-baduf:
[kasion]
team = lamath
access_code = ac_d807e5
host = kasion.paliqcloud.corp
port = 4000
owner = julix.tamvan
peer = frair.qorvelsoft.local

The Givewell-
// style receipt mailer for the Harborlight donor platform renders tax
// receipts from versioned templates. Bumping this constant invalidates
// cached renders for ALL pending receipts, which re-queues roughly forty
// thousand jobs overnight. Only bump it alongside a template change that
// legal has signed off on, and coordinate with the Tindale ops rotation
// so the queue drain is monitored. The build that last validated this
// template set is recorded by the token below.

build token for tajeg-bajep: htk14_409ba9df6b8acb